如何在Windows上使用npm更新node版本?
随着前端技术的不断发展,Node.js已经成为众多开发者的首选服务器端JavaScript运行环境。然而,Node.js的版本更新也带来了新的挑战。本文将详细介绍如何在Windows上使用npm更新Node版本,帮助开发者解决版本更新问题。
一、了解npm与Node.js的关系
npm(Node Package Manager)是Node.js的包管理器,它可以帮助开发者安装、更新和卸载Node.js的包。同时,npm也可以用于更新Node.js本身。
二、检查当前Node.js版本
在更新Node.js版本之前,首先需要了解当前使用的版本。打开命令提示符(cmd),输入以下命令:
node -v
这将显示当前安装的Node.js版本。
三、使用npm更新Node.js版本
更新npm版本
在Windows上,首先需要更新npm版本。打开命令提示符,输入以下命令:
npm install -g npm@latest
这将安装最新版本的npm。
更新Node.js版本
更新Node.js版本的方法有很多种,以下列举几种常见的方法:
使用nvm(Node Version Manager)
nvm是一个Node.js版本管理工具,可以帮助开发者方便地安装和切换Node.js版本。以下是使用nvm更新Node.js版本的步骤:
下载nvm安装包:nvm下载地址
解压安装包,并运行
install.cmd
文件进行安装。打开命令提示符,输入以下命令安装最新版本的Node.js:
nvm install latest
- 切换到最新版本的Node.js:
nvm use latest
使用nvmw(Windows版本的nvm)
nvmw是nvm的Windows版本,与nvm功能类似。以下是使用nvmw更新Node.js版本的步骤:
下载nvmw安装包:nvmw下载地址
解压安装包,并运行
install.cmd
文件进行安装。打开命令提示符,输入以下命令安装最新版本的Node.js:
nvmw install latest
- 切换到最新版本的Node.js:
nvmw use latest
使用nvs(Node Version Switcher)
nvs是一个轻量级的Node.js版本管理工具,可以帮助开发者方便地安装和切换Node.js版本。以下是使用nvs更新Node.js版本的步骤:
下载nvs安装包:nvs下载地址
解压安装包,并运行
install.sh
文件进行安装。打开命令提示符,输入以下命令安装最新版本的Node.js:
nvs install latest
- 切换到最新版本的Node.js:
nvs use latest
四、验证更新结果
更新完成后,再次打开命令提示符,输入以下命令验证更新结果:
node -v
npm -v
这将显示更新后的Node.js和npm版本。
五、案例分析
以下是一个使用nvm更新Node.js版本的案例分析:
下载nvm安装包,并解压到
C:\Program Files\nvmw
目录下。打开命令提示符,输入以下命令安装最新版本的Node.js:
nvmw install latest
- 切换到最新版本的Node.js:
nvmw use latest
验证更新结果:
node -v
npm -v
输出结果为最新版本的Node.js和npm版本,说明更新成功。
通过以上步骤,您可以在Windows上使用npm更新Node.js版本。希望本文对您有所帮助!
猜你喜欢:可观测性平台